Course Details

Introduction to Quantum Computing: Basics of quantum mechanics, qubits, quantum gates, and quantum circuits.
Quantum Algorithms: Overview of quantum algorithms, including Shor's algorithm, Grover's algorithm, and quantum error correction.
Quantum Programming: Hands-on experience with quantum programming languages such as Q#, Qiskit, and Cirq.
Quantum Simulation: Quantum simulation, including the simulation of quantum systems on classical computers and the use of quantum computers for simulating complex systems.
Quantum Machine Learning: Overview of quantum machine learning, including quantum versions of classical machine learning algorithms, and the potential impact of quantum computing on machine learning.
Quantum Cryptography: Basics of quantum cryptography and the potential for unbreakable encryption using quantum computers.
Quantum Hardware: Overview of quantum hardware, including superconducting qubits, trapped ions, and topological qubits.
Quantum Architecture: Design and implementation of quantum architectures, including the challenges and opportunities of building a quantum computer.
Quantum Impact Measurement: Quantifying the impact of quantum computing on various industries and applications, including finance, logistics, pharmaceuticals, and materials science.
